Копирование отдельных подпапок между ветками Subversion - PullRequest
0 голосов
/ 03 июня 2011

У нас есть ствол и ветвь (назовем это branch1) в нашем репозитории Subversion. branch1 был создан из ствола. Новый проект был добавлен в подпапку в branch1 (назовите ее branch1 \ source \ newproject). Другие изменения были внесены и в branch1. Теперь я хочу скопировать newproject (и только newproject) из branch1 в транк. Какой лучший способ сделать это?

Наивный ответ заключается в том, чтобы просто сделать копию newproject в расположении ствола (trunk \ source \ newproject) из местоположения branch1. Но мне неясно, есть ли проблемы с этим. В частности, я хочу иметь возможность периодически объединять изменения из branch1 \ source \ newproject в trunk \ source \ newproject. Мне неясно, сделает ли наивная копия слияние трудным или невозможным. Есть ли лучший способ сделать это?

Ответы [ 2 ]

0 голосов
/ 06 июня 2011

Копирование, а затем объединение позже, как вы описываете, будет работать нормально.Что касается SVN, копирование папки - это то же самое, что создание ветви, поэтому последующие операции слияния будут работать так же, как и для ветвей.

0 голосов
/ 03 июня 2011

Вы можете использовать команду svn merge. 1

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...